PSPUAE running on Release: TN-V4 for PS Vita 3.01
« on: December 17, 2013, 12:47:36 PM »

I'm not sure how many of you have a PS Vita but I tried PSPUAE 0.72 FAMEC on the newly Release: TN-V4 for PS Vita 3.01 (I have the EU version of Megamix 101 on my PS Vita 3.01) and I'm delighted to say it works great, the unselectable disk/states is no longer present and you can run states without issues.

I've been waiting a while for this, maybe some of you are the same, just thought I'd bring it to folks attention.  :)

Long live PSPUAE, portable amiga gaming's No1.  8)

Re: PSPUAE running on Release: TN-V4 for PS Vita 3.01
« Reply #9 on: December 21, 2013, 10:13:35 PM »

It appears the savestate works on TN V6 on PS Vita, using 0.72 PSPUAE at least.
If you try it, give the savestate a good few seconds to save, it first appears to have locked up, just takes quite a while to finalize the savestate process.
So 0.72 PSPUAE works great on PS Vita.
